Project Story

In 2011, a Syrian investor decided to enter the pasta industry from scratch. Having no production experience, he was not looking for a supplier that delivers the machinery and leaves, but for a turnkey partner that builds the plant and makes it production-ready — and chose Talia Makina.

The project was realised with a 500 kg/h short-cut pasta line: line design, manufacturing, shipping, site installation, commissioning and operator training were carried out from a single source. During commissioning, hands-on operator training was provided on site and the first production period was accompanied; thanks to recipe-based automation, the inexperienced team reached consistent quality in a short time.

The line runs on Siemens PLC-based automation, with Yaskawa components in the panels. All product-contact surfaces are made of food-grade AISI 304 stainless steel. The line can produce a wide range of short-cut shapes led by fusilli, penne, elbow and shell; with a round-die change, dozens of different shapes can be produced on the same line. In continuous operation, theoretical capacity reaches 12 tonnes per day.

Geography was another advantage of the project: our production base Gaziantep neighbours Syria. Shipping and site installation were planned over a short distance, and spare-part supply benefits from the same proximity.
